Job Details
Skills And Tools:
Job Description
Job Description:
We are looking for a highly skilled Senior Full Stack Developer to join our dynamic team. The ideal candidate will be responsible for designing, developing, and maintaining high-quality web applications from concept to deployment. You will work on both the front-end and back-end, ensuring seamless integration, optimal performance, and a superior user experience. This role also involves mentoring junior developers and collaborating with cross-functional teams to deliver innovative solutions that meet business needs.
Key Responsibilities:
· Design, develop, and maintain scalable, high-performance web applications.
· Build responsive and interactive user interfaces using modern JavaScript frameworks (React, Angular, PHP, Node JS)
· Develop and integrate RESTful or Graph QL APIs.
· Manage and optimize databases (SQL and NoSQL).
· Write clean, maintainable, and well-documented code following best practices.
· Ensure application security and performance optimization.
· Collaborate with UI/UX designers, QA engineers, and product managers to meet project goals.
· Troubleshoot, debug, and upgrade existing systems.
· Stay up to date with the latest technologies and industry trends.
· Mentor and guide junior developers.
Requirements:
· Proven experience as a Full Stack Developer or similar role.
· Strong proficiency in front-end technologies (HTML, CSS, JavaScript, and related frameworks).
· Solid knowledge of back-end development (Node.js, PHP, Python).
· Experience with database design and management.
· Familiarity with version control systems .
· Excellent problem-solving and communication skills.
· Ability to work independently and as part of a team.
Benefits :
- Salary : 25K
- Social insurance coverage
- Medical insurance personal coverage
Job Requirements
· Build responsive and interactive user interfaces using modern JavaScript frameworks (React, Angular, PHP, Node JS)
· Proven experience as a Full Stack Developer or similar role.
· Strong proficiency in front-end technologies (HTML, CSS, JavaScript, and related frameworks).
· Solid knowledge of back-end development (Node.js, PHP, Python).
· Experience with database design and management.
· Familiarity with version control systems .
· Excellent problem-solving and communication skills.
· Ability to work independently and as part of a team.